Output 899150fee510a414fbd34f80be1c1974fc79661118a1aee5ce70723b04f5521d:1

value
75572
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 730d4af7a6e4e446d11ea3ae58f2fcb36ed17916 OP_EQUALVERIFY OP_CHECKSIG
address
1BVLdfUNRkYeNf3azjcX1bqHbN89oCfTWf
transaction
899150fee510a414fbd34f80be1c1974fc79661118a1aee5ce70723b04f5521d
spent
true